What are the most expensive paintings in the National Art Museum
There are two of them — from the collection of Russian art.
Iryna Matsyas, the general director of the National Art Museum, spoke on ONT about the most expensive paintings in the museum. She noted that the works in the museum's collection are invaluable treasures. However, their insurance value is specified in the documents for the paintings.
“The most expensive works are Kuindzhi, Repin. By insurance value, they are among the most expensive,” Matsyas noted.
She clarified that it's about 6 million dollars per painting.
In the museum, in the collection of Russian art from the 18th — early 20th centuries, there are paintings by Arkhip Kuindzhi «Birch Grove» (1901) and Ilya Repin's «Moonlit Night. Zdravnyovo» (1896).
